Antoon Schoors is a renowned scholar in the field of biblical studies, particularly known for his work on the Book of Qohelet (Ecclesiastes) and its context within ancient wisdom literature. His research has significantly contributed to the understanding of immigration and emigration in the ancient Near East, shedding light on the socio-political dynamics that influenced biblical texts. Schoors has authored and edited several important works, including his contributions to the Festschrift for E. Lipinski, which delves into the kingdoms of Israel and Judah during the 8th and 7th centuries BCE, focusing on the Assyrian crisis and its impact on the region.
